summ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orDevaev Maxim2015-06-15 19:16:55 +0300
committerDevaev Maxim2015-06-15 19:16:55 +0300
commit3dd368f1fa497eb98fdaabed3875b3812254f94e (patch)
tree7524bfa28de2efe932898f399fcdbf041aae0279
downloadaur-3dd368f1fa497eb98fdaabed3875b3812254f94e.tar.gz
Initial import
-rw-r--r--.SRCINFO19
-rw-r--r--PKGBUILD42
2 files changed, 61 insertions, 0 deletions
diff --git a/.SRCINFO b/.SRCINFO
new file mode 100644
index 000000000000..11f512752bd5
--- /dev/null
+++ b/.SRCINFO
@@ -0,0 +1,19 @@
+pkgbase = mjpg-streamer-pikvm
+ pkgdesc = Stream mjpeg frames from a webcam via http (PiKVM edition)
+ pkgver = r65
+ pkgrel = 4
+ url = https://github.com/mdevaev/mjpg-streamer
+ arch = i686
+ arch = x86_64
+ arch = armv6h
+ arch = armv7h
+ license = GPL
+ makedepends = gcc
+ makedepends = cmake
+ depends = libjpeg
+ provides = mjpeg-streamer
+ source = https://github.com/jacksonliam/mjpg-streamer/archive/b40ca0f89fb23f0a33ed72737d2429820e2e4996.tar.gz
+ md5sums = 0c1708b197ebd9d6f5b96deac8c28d8b
+
+pkgname = mjpg-streamer-pikvm
+
diff --git a/PKGBUILD b/PKGBUILD
new file mode 100644
index 000000000000..98f628c5c1eb
--- /dev/null
+++ b/PKGBUILD
@@ -0,0 +1,42 @@
+# Contributor: Ross Melin <rdmelin@gmail.com>
+# Contributor: Tri Le <trile7@gmail.com>
+# Contributor: libc <primehunter326@gmail.com>
+# Contributor: Albert Nguyen <albertbmnguyen@yahoo.com>
+# Contributor: Devaev Maxim <mdevaev@gmail.com>
+
+
+pkgname="mjpg-streamer-pikvm"
+pkgver="r65"
+pkgrel="4"
+pkgdesc="Stream mjpeg frames from a webcam via http (PiKVM edition)"
+url="https://github.com/mdevaev/mjpg-streamer"
+license="GPL"
+arch=("i686" "x86_64" "armv6h" "armv7h")
+depends=("libjpeg")
+makedepends=("gcc" "cmake")
+provides=("mjpeg-streamer")
+_commit="b40ca0f89fb23f0a33ed72737d2429820e2e4996"
+source=("https://github.com/jacksonliam/mjpg-streamer/archive/$_commit.tar.gz")
+md5sums=("0c1708b197ebd9d6f5b96deac8c28d8b")
+
+
+build() {
+ cd "$srcdir/mjpg-streamer-$_commit/mjpg-streamer-experimental"
+ # Fuck you, cmake. Fuck you.
+ unset CPPFLAGS
+ unset LDFLAGS
+ unset CXXFLAGS
+ unset CHOST
+ unset CFLAGS
+ make application input_uvc.so input_raspicam.so output_http.so
+}
+
+package() {
+ cd "$srcdir/mjpg-streamer-$_commit/mjpg-streamer-experimental"
+ mkdir -p $pkgdir/usr/share/mjpg-streamer
+ mkdir -p $pkgdir/usr/lib
+ mkdir -p $pkgdir/usr/bin
+ install *.so $pkgdir/usr/lib/
+ install mjpg_streamer $pkgdir/usr/bin/
+ install -m 644 CHANGELOG LICENSE README $pkgdir/usr/share/mjpg-streamer/
+}